Short Selling IPO's

Has anyone ever had a broker which allows them to short IPO's? Its damn rare to find a broker who can permit this cause they'll need to have access to shares for loan so you can do this.

Most of the time I've found that IPO's always fall significantly within the first cpl hours of trading so you can make a nice little profit on the short side if you can bloody well short the damn things!
